11 simple dishes that will impress your dinner party

Hosting a dinner party can be stressful, especially if you’re not exactly a cooking connoisseur, but the fear of elaborate meals shouldn’t stop you! There are tons of tasty dishes you can throw together in minutes that will still have your guests saying “yum.”

Minimal effort goes a long way with some meals, so check out this list of simple dishes that are sure to impress your dinner party.

Pepper-Glazed Goat Cheese Gratin


This sweet and spicy dip is a great alternative to a cheese plate with a total prep time of only 20 minutes. The goat cheese based dish is served warm with apricot preserves, Dijon mustard, a pickled jalapeño, and a couple of other ingredients for a hot and hearty Fall appetizer.
 


 

Cuban Grilled Salmon with Tomato Avocado Salsa


If you’re feeling some tropical food, you’ve got to try this refreshing Cuban grilled salmon with tomato avocado salsa. The meal comes jam-packed with fresh flavours and citrus, creating a light and hearty dish topped with a tasty homemade salsa. The total time to prep and cook this healthy meal is only 25 minutes.
 

Oven-Fried Chicken


A quick and healthy alternative to deep frying chicken is coating it and flouring it before popping it in the oven. This crispy oven-fried chicken is sprayed with canola oil and cooked at a high temperature to make a crispy outer crust while keeping the meat juicy.
 

Salami, Jalapeño & Olive Pizza with Honey


Gourmet pizzas that come drizzled with honey are beginning to pop up all over Pinterest, and it’s a great way to step up your pizza making game with just one ingredient. In this deceivingly elaborate looking pie, crisp cheese comes topped with salty olives and salami, spicy jalapeños, and drizzled with sweet honey for a perfectly balanced combination of flavours.
 

Free-Form Sausage and Three Cheese Lasagna


This gooey lasagna comes packed with cheese and sausage, and can be serves in different ways like traditional layering or with the noodles folded over the filling. With three different kinds of cheese from a sharp Parmigiano to a smooth mozzarella, this dish is a cheese lover’s paradise.
 

Peri-Peri Chicken and Chargrilled Red Pepper Paella with Fresh Lime


This easy meal is a tasty chicken rice dish with a Portuguese twist. There’s a bit of preparation on this one, but the meal is delicious and has a freshly squeezed slice of lime for a refreshing flavour. The total time to cook this meal is 30 minutes, which is definitely worth an awesome Peri-Peri based dish.
 


 

Eggplant Parmigiana


Food Network star Alex Guarnaschelli made this simple and delicious dish, and she claims that it is what she’d eat for her last meal on earth. With a homemade tomato sauce, fried eggplant, and three different kinds of cheese, this quick meal looks elaborate and is sure to impress your dinner guests.
 

Chicken Curry with Cucumber Yoghurt and Roti


This aromatic and flavourful curry comes topped with a drizzle of Greek yoghurt, and served with steamed rice and roti. The curry itself only takes about 10 minutes to cook until you can leave it simmering for about 20 more. Served with a side of cucumber raita, the heavy meal comes with a refreshing twist.
 

Caramelized Figs and Ravioli with Rosemary Brown Butter & Crispy Prosciutto


This simple ravioli recipe doesn’t involve cooking any pasta from scratch, but rather buying a couple of packs of cheese ravioli from your local grocery store and elevating the meal with some caramelized figs in brown butter and crisped prosciutto. The comforting dish is sure to fill you up and the wow-worthy dinner only takes a couple of minutes to make.
 

Seafood Gumbo


This easy seafood gumbo is full of traditional Creole seasoning and is full of every seafood you can imagine, from fresh blue crab to delicious lobster tails. You have the freedom to make the soup as thick or thin as you wish, and most of the cooking time simply involves leaving the hearty stew to simmer on the stove top.
 

Goat Cheese Cakes with Rosemary and Lavender Honey


This sweet dessert has savoury notes with rosemary and lavender infused into the tasty treat. The crust comes packed with gingersnap cookies, and the creamy cake gets drizzled with honey and made into mini individual servings. The fragrant cheesecake is sure to impress your guests, even though it only takes 30 minutes of active cooking and an hour of chilling.
